excitement as Burna Boy arrived at the University Teaching Hospital in Port Harcourt 

Burna Boy, the acclaimed Nigerian musician, visited the University of Port Harcourt Teaching Hospital.

Videos circulating on Twitter show the singer causing a commotion at the hospital as people eagerly tried to catch a glimpse of him and shake his hand.

It has been reported that during his visit, Burna Boy generously covered the medical bills of all the patients in the hospital.

Furthermore, he had distributed more than N10 million to students studying at the University of Port Harcourt.

In his declaration, he expressed that his purpose for visiting Port Harcourt was solely to demonstrate affection towards his community and provide financial aid to those in need, particularly for educational expenses such as school fees.

“Na only love I come show my people o, those people wey need financial assistance like school fees”.

This comes two months after he renovated a home for orphans in Port Harcourt.

The Grammy-winning singer, through the DashMe Foundation, renovated the Cheshire Orphanage Home, which provides care and support for individuals with disabilities or special needs.

This happened shortly after his rival, Davido, announced his annual donation to orphanages.

Davido stated that through his foundation, he would donate 300 million to orphanage homes, considering it his yearly contribution to the nation.

During an Instagram Live session, Burna Boy explained why he doesn’t seek attention with his charitable acts.

He said that despite people’s perception, he actively engages in charity work, mostly offline, because he believes that those in desperate need of help are not on social media.

He emphasized that he directs his giveaways to meaningful places and people who truly need them, and most of these individuals are not active on the internet.
